How Our Soot Removal Service Actually Works
When you call us for Soot Removal Services, our team will arrive quickly to assess the extent of the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your home. We’ll use our advanced equipment, including air scrubbers and HEPA vacuums, to remove soot particles and prevent further contamination.
Step 1: Containment and Preparation
Secure the area to prevent soot from spreading to other parts of the home. Our technicians will set up containment barriers and remove any items that may interfere with the restoration process. Moisture readings will be taken to ensure the area is dry and safe for our equipment.
Step 2: Soot Removal
Air scrubbers will be deployed to remove airborne soot particles, while HEPA vacuums will be used to clean surfaces and upholstery. Our technicians will work methodically to ensure all areas are thoroughly cleaned and disinfected.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Dehumidifiers will be placed in the affected area to speed up the drying process and prevent further moisture damage. Our technicians will monitor the area to ensure it’s completely dry before proceeding.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Thermal imaging cameras will be used to identify any remaining soot residue or hidden damage.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is safe and healthy, and make any necessary adjustments to the cleaning process.

Common Questions About Soot Removal Services
Q: What causes soot damage?
Soot particles can be caused by fireplace or woodstove use, as well as other sources like candles or cooking. Regular cleaning and maintenance can help prevent damage.
Q: Can I DIY soot removal?
Small, contained damage may be manageable on your own, but larger or complex damage needs professional equipment and expertise.
Q: How long does soot removal take?
Typically 3-5 days dep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team will provide a customized timeline and plan for your project.
Q: Is soot removal covered by insurance?
Yes, in many cases. Check with your insurance provider to see if soot removal is covered under your existing policy.
Q: Can soot removal cause further damage?
Yes, if not done properly. Improper cleaning or removal can lead to further damage, health issues, or safety hazards. Trust our professionals to get the job done right.
